Understanding Tungsten Carbide and Its Handling Requirements

Tungsten carbide is a hard, wear-resistant material widely used in cutting tools, wear parts, and industrial components due to its exceptional strength and durability. However, its fine particle size and abrasive nature present significant challenges when it comes to conventional material handling methods. Traditional methods such as bucket elevators or belt conveyors may cause excessive wear, particle degradation, or blockages, leading to reduced efficiency and increased maintenance costs. Pneumatic conveying offers a more suitable alternative by utilizing air pressure to transport the material in a controlled manner, minimizing contact with equipment surfaces and preserving the integrity of the tungsten carbide particles.

Key Components of a Tungsten Carbide Pneumatic Conveying System

The effectiveness of a tungsten carbide pneumatic conveying system depends on several critical components that work in harmony to ensure reliable and efficient material transport. These components include the feed hopper, which stores and meters the material, the air compressor or blower that generates the conveying air, the pipeline system that transports the material-air mixture, and the receiver or discharge unit that collects the material. Each component is designed to withstand the abrasive properties of tungsten carbide while maintaining optimal performance. For instance, the feed hopper often features a rotary valve or screw feeder to control the flow rate, preventing overloading and ensuring consistent material delivery. The air compressor is typically a high-efficiency model capable of delivering the required air pressure and volume, with features like oil-free operation to avoid contamination of the tungsten carbide particles. The pipeline system may include bends, elbows, and straight sections, all manufactured from materials resistant to wear and corrosion, such as stainless steel or specialized alloys. The receiver is equipped with a dust collection system to capture any fine particles and maintain a clean working environment.

Advantages of Pneumatic Conveying for Tungsten Carbide

Compared to other material handling methods, pneumatic conveying provides several advantages when dealing with tungsten carbide. Firstly, it offers a closed system that prevents dust emissions and contamination, which is crucial for maintaining product quality and meeting environmental regulations. Secondly, the system minimizes material degradation by reducing friction and impact during transport, ensuring that the tungsten carbide particles retain their original size and shape. Thirdly, pneumatic conveying allows for flexible and compact system layouts, as the pipelines can be installed in various configurations without the need for large vertical or horizontal structures. This flexibility is particularly beneficial in industrial settings where space is limited. Additionally, the system can be integrated with automation and control systems, enabling real-time monitoring and adjustment of the conveying process to optimize performance and reduce downtime.

Operational Considerations and Maintenance

Proper operation and maintenance of a tungsten carbide pneumatic conveying system are essential to ensure long-term reliability and efficiency. Regular maintenance activities include checking the air compressor for oil leaks or performance degradation, inspecting the pipeline for blockages or wear, and cleaning the receiver and dust collection system to prevent clogging. The feed hopper and rotary valves should be inspected for wear and replaced as needed to maintain consistent material flow. Additionally, the system should be equipped with monitoring devices such as pressure sensors and flow meters to detect any abnormalities and alert operators to potential issues. By following these operational guidelines, the system can operate at optimal performance levels, minimizing downtime and maximizing the lifespan of the equipment.
